The details

Mel B reminisces about her early fashion influences, including the iconic Bet Lynch from 'Coronation Street', and how the Spice Girls' message of female empowerment has evolved over time. She chooses to stay out of the public feud between Victoria Beckham and her son Brooklyn, emphasizing the importance of respecting boundaries. Regarding a potential Spice Girls reunion, Mel B is notably vague but expresses her enthusiasm for performing. She also opens up about her family dynamics, her husband's support, and her personal journey of self-discovery and healing after a decade of alleged abuse.
